Key Insights of Japan Neurovascular Intervention Devices Market
- Market Size (2023): Estimated at approximately $1.2 billion, reflecting steady growth driven by aging demographics and technological adoption.
- Forecast Value (2033): Projected to reach $2.4 billion, with a CAGR of 7.2% from 2026 to 2033.
- Leading Segment: Endovascular coiling remains dominant, accounting for over 55% of the procedural volume, with flow diverters gaining rapid traction.
- Core Application: Primarily focused on ischemic stroke management, aneurysm treatment, and arteriovenous malformations (AVMs).
- Leading Geography: Tokyo Metropolitan Area holds over 40% market share, driven by advanced healthcare infrastructure and high patient volume.
- Key Market Opportunity: Rising adoption of minimally invasive neurovascular therapies and digital health integration presents significant growth avenues.
- Major Companies: Medtronic, Stryker, Terumo, and MicroVention dominate, with local players expanding through innovation and strategic partnerships.

Japan Neurovascular Intervention Devices Market: Regulatory & Reimbursement Environment
The regulatory landscape in Japan is characterized by rigorous approval processes overseen by the Pharmaceuticals and Medical Devices Agency (PMDA). Devices must demonstrate safety, efficacy, and quality, often requiring local clinical data. This process, while ensuring high standards, can extend time-to-market for new innovations. Reimbursement policies are evolving, with government and private insurers increasingly recognizing the value of minimally invasive neurovascular therapies.
Reimbursement frameworks are linked to procedural codes and device-specific tariffs, influencing adoption rates. Recent reforms aim to streamline approval pathways and expand coverage for advanced neurovascular interventions. Policymakers are also promoting value-based care models, incentivizing cost-effective, outcome-driven treatments. Companies that align their product development with regulatory requirements and reimbursement criteria are better positioned to capitalize on Japan’s growing demand for innovative neurovascular solutions.
